Key Challenges in Osaka's Monitoring Infrastructure

  • Frequent power fluctuations during summer peak demand
  • Corrosion risks from coastal humidity (Osaka Bay area)
  • Space constraints in dense urban installations
  • Integration with renewable energy sources

Solution Type Average Lifespan Weather Resistance
Traditional Lead-Acid 3-5 years Moderate
LiFePO4 Systems 8-10 years Excellent

FAQ: Outdoor Power for Surveillance Systems

  • Q: How often should battery systems be inspected? A: Semi-annual checks recommended, especially before typhoon season
  • Q: Can existing systems integrate solar power? A: Yes, through hybrid inverter retrofits in most cases
  • Q: What's the ROI timeline for upgraded systems? A: Typically 2-3 years through reduced maintenance and energy costs
